Polyethylene (PE) pipes are a reliable and cost-effective solution for water supply systems, offering benefits such as durability, flexibility, and resistance to corrosion. These characteristics make PE pipes highly versatile, not only for water distribution but also in conjunction with ventilation systems. Ventilation systems are crucial for maintaining air quality, regulating temperature, and ensuring proper airflow in both residential and industrial buildings. Integrating PE pipes into ventilation systems provides several advantages, from energy efficiency to enhancing the overall performance of the system.
Understanding the Role of Ventilation Systems
Ventilation systems are responsible for circulating air, removing pollutants, and ensuring a constant supply of fresh air in indoor environments. Proper ventilation is essential for health and safety, especially in buildings with high occupancy or in industrial settings where harmful fumes or excess moisture may be present. These systems often include air ducts, exhaust fans, and air supply components. The pipes used in the construction of these systems must meet specific criteria to ensure effective operation, including the ability to withstand environmental factors like temperature changes, moisture, and pressure differences.
Benefits of PE Pipes in Ventilation Systems
PE pipes offer a variety of benefits when integrated into ventilation systems. Their flexibility, low friction characteristics, and resistance to corrosion make them an ideal choice for air ducts and other system components. Below are some of the key advantages of using PE pipes in ventilation systems.

Unlike metal ducts, PE pipes do not corrode or rust, even when exposed to moisture or humid environments. This corrosion resistance ensures that the pipes will maintain their structural integrity for many years, providing reliable performance without the need for frequent repairs or replacements. This is particularly important in areas with high humidity or in industrial environments where exposure to chemicals or moisture is common.
2. Lightweight and Flexible:
PE pipes are lightweight and easy to handle, reducing the labor and equipment required for installation. Their flexibility allows for easy bending, making them ideal for navigating tight spaces or creating customized duct layouts. This feature is particularly valuable in installations where space is limited or where the system must adapt to changing design requirements. The flexibility of PE pipes also reduces the likelihood of pipe failure, especially in buildings or regions that experience ground shifts or seismic activity.
3. Low Friction for Improved Airflow:
The smooth inner surface of PE pipes reduces friction, allowing for a more efficient flow of air through the system. This low friction is essential for maintaining optimal airflow in ventilation systems, as it minimizes the energy required to circulate air. In turn, this leads to improved system efficiency and reduced energy consumption, making PE pipes an eco-friendly choice for ventilation systems.
4. Resistance to UV Radiation and Temperature Variations:
PE pipes are resistant to UV radiation, meaning they won’t degrade when exposed to sunlight. This characteristic is particularly important for ventilation systems installed in areas with outdoor exposure, where UV damage can affect the performance and lifespan of other pipe materials. Furthermore, PE pipes can withstand a wide range of temperatures, from extremely cold to hot environments, making them versatile for various ventilation applications.
Integration with Water Supply Systems
In some cases, ventilation systems and water supply systems work together, especially in applications like HVAC (Heating, Ventilation, and Air Conditioning) systems or in buildings where water management and airflow are closely connected. PE pipes can serve as a reliable conduit for both water and air transport, thanks to their adaptability and performance. For example, in HVAC systems that require cooling or humidification, PE pipes can help channel water to evaporative coolers or humidifiers, while also supporting the ventilation needs of the building.
Additionally, PE pipes are used in systems that manage both air and water distribution, such as in agricultural facilities or greenhouses where both water and air need to be efficiently circulated. In such environments, integrating PE pipes for water supply and ventilation provides a streamlined solution that reduces complexity and improves overall system performance.

Installing PE pipes in ventilation systems offers several advantages over traditional ductwork materials. Their lightweight nature makes transportation and handling easier, reducing installation time and costs. The flexibility of PE pipes allows for seamless integration into existing structures, and the ability to curve or bend the pipes without compromising their integrity simplifies design and installation in tight spaces.
PE pipes also require less maintenance than traditional metal ducts. Since PE pipes do not corrode or accumulate debris in the same way as metal ducts, they require fewer cleanings and inspections. The smooth surface prevents dirt and dust buildup, which can reduce airflow and system efficiency. This contributes to lower long-term maintenance costs, as well as fewer service interruptions.
Sustainability and Long-Term Performance
Sustainability plays a major role in the decision to use PE pipes for water supply in ventilation systems. These pipes are made from recyclable materials and are fully recyclable themselves, reducing the environmental impact of production and disposal. Their long lifespan and low maintenance requirements further reduce waste, as fewer replacements or repairs are needed over time.
In addition to their sustainability, the low energy consumption of PE pipes helps reduce the overall carbon footprint of the building or facility. The efficiency gained through low-friction airflow and reduced maintenance requirements ensures that PE pipes are a resource-efficient choice for any ventilation system.
